Abstract

A novel α-lipoic acid derivative represented by the following formula (I). It has a tyrosinase inhibiting activity, melanin production inhibitory activity, and elastase inhibiting activity. (I) (In the formula, M represents a metal and A denotes an amino acid residue bonded through the nitrogen atom.).

Claims (4)

1. A method of suppressing melanin production in human skin comprising, topically administering to a human an effective amount of an N-(6,8-dimercaptooctanoyl)amino acid metal chelate compound represented by the following formula (I),

wherein M denotes a zinc, and A denotes an amino acid which is bound via the amino acid nitrogen; or a pharmacologically acceptable salt thereof, wherein the amino acid is selected from the group consisting of aminomethylcyclohexanoic acid, anthranilic acid, aminoethanesulfonic acid, glycine, alanine, valine, leucine, isoleucine, seine, threonine, tyrosine, cysteine, methionine, aspartic acid, asparagine, glutamic acid, glutamine, arginine, lysine, histidine, phenylalanine, tryptophan, β-alanine, γ-amino-n-butyric acid, carnitine, 5-aminolevulinic acid, 5-aminovaleric acid, and 6-aminohexanoic acid, wherein the human is in need of suppression of melanin production.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the human is in need of whitening the skin.

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the human is in need of inhibiting elastase.
